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. ioBroker Allgemein
    4. Vis-2(.0) - Neuer Adapter als Beta

    NEWS

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    • Monatsrückblick - April 2025

    Vis-2(.0) - Neuer Adapter als Beta

    This topic has been deleted. Only users with topic management privileges can see it.
    • Gargano
      Gargano last edited by Gargano

      Falls es schon einer angemerkt hat, dann sorry.

      Bei Problemen beim Starten von Vis-2 Editor (ewig drehender Iobroker Kreis) :

      Bei der Web Instanz den integrierten Websocket nehmen.
      Ich habe 2 Web Instanzen, und bei der zweiten habe ich den integrierten Web-Socket genommen.
      Nur mit dieser Instanz lässt sich Vis-2 Edit starten.

      961772a6-e4bc-4ece-b8d7-05cd2d2a7d92-image.png a<

      Das funktioniert nicht :

      08c964f3-ab81-41bf-a284-b63f730006a1-image.png

      S 1 Reply Last reply Reply Quote 0
      • M
        mik @David G. last edited by

        @david-g
        Das gleiche Problem habe ich auch. Weiß nicht ob es mit dem Vis2-Adapter (Vers. 2.2.2) oder mit web-server (Vers. 6.1.0) zusammenhängt. Komischerweise beendet sich der web.server-adapter beim Aufruf der VIS, bzw. des Editors immer und startet neu.

        Um Hilfe wäre ich dankbar. Kann meine VIS derzeit nicht nutzen.

        LG Michael

        Gargano 1 Reply Last reply Reply Quote 0
        • Gargano
          Gargano @mik last edited by

          @mik Hast Du das mit dem integrierten Web Socket versucht ? (Einen Beitrag über Deinem)

          David G. M 2 Replies Last reply Reply Quote 0
          • David G.
            David G. @Gargano last edited by

            @gargano

            Ich kann bei Websocket nur keins und integriert auswählen.
            Bei beiden das Selbe verhalten. Auch egal welche Option ich unter integriert auswähle.

            DJMarc75 1 Reply Last reply Reply Quote 0
            • DJMarc75
              DJMarc75 @David G. last edited by

              @david-g sagte in Vis-2(.0) - Neuer Adapter als Beta:

              Ich kann bei Websocket nur keins und integriert auswählen.

              dann musst Du den Adapter WebSockets installieren

              David G. 1 Reply Last reply Reply Quote 0
              • David G.
                David G. @DJMarc75 last edited by

                @djmarc75

                Installiert.
                mit ws.0 startet mein Editor wie weiter oben beschrieben auch nicht.

                Also keine Lösung für die Widgets.

                1 Reply Last reply Reply Quote 0
                • M
                  mik @Gargano last edited by

                  @gargano

                  ja, habe das mit dem integriertren Web-Socket versucht .... hier mal meine log, blicke da nicht durch, das sind unzählige Meldungen:

                  Bildschirmfoto 2023-08-21 um 21.30.31.png Bildschirmfoto 2023-08-21 um 21.30.12.png

                  Gargano 1 Reply Last reply Reply Quote 0
                  • A
                    ammawel @Secrenz last edited by

                    @secrenz
                    Hi, sind die Metro-Widgets installiert? Ohne diese für mich überflüssigen Widgets lädt vis2 bei mir auch kein Projekt. Neu erstellen geht, aber das dann wieder laden geht nicht mehr.

                    M 1 Reply Last reply Reply Quote 0
                    • Gargano
                      Gargano @mik last edited by

                      @mik Du bist aber schon im aktuellen Controller unterwegs? Keine stable Version.

                      M 1 Reply Last reply Reply Quote 0
                      • M
                        mik @Gargano last edited by

                        @gargano
                        ja, bin komplett auf "latest". Was meinst du mit "contoller"?

                        Gargano 1 Reply Last reply Reply Quote 0
                        • M
                          mik @ammawel last edited by

                          @ammawel

                          Mit den Metro-Widgets habe ich nich nicht getestet, werde sie morgen mal installieren und berichten.

                          1 Reply Last reply Reply Quote 0
                          • Gargano
                            Gargano @mik last edited by

                            @mik js-controller. Du bist ja im latest. Also von der Seite ok

                            1 Reply Last reply Reply Quote 0
                            • Christian Kohlöffel
                              Christian Kohlöffel last edited by

                              Hat jemand von euch auch Probleme wenn er z.B. das zuvor aus Vis 2 alpha oder auch aus Vis 2 beta exportierte Projekt importiert. Es kommt immer wieder das Fenster zur Auswahl oder zum Importieren, siehe unten. Durch drauf klicken passiert nichts, außer dass das Fenster kurz verschwindet und wieder auftaucht. Im log ist nicht zu erkennen. Keines der zuvor noch funktionalen Projekte funktioniert danach noch ...

                              Screenshot 2023-08-21 224918.png

                              1 Reply Last reply Reply Quote 0
                              • M
                                Morluktom last edited by

                                Ich versuche gerade mein vis1 Widget für vis2 vorzubereiten.
                                Aktuell scheitere ich an folgender Stelle:
                                Bildschirmfoto 2023-08-22 um 10.53.33 1.png
                                Ich rufe das wie folgt auf:Bildschirmfoto 2023-08-22 um 10.56.20.png
                                Was muss ich da ändern das das Widget in Vis1 und Vis2 funktioniert?
                                Oder ist das noch ein Bug in Vis2?

                                OliverIO 1 Reply Last reply Reply Quote 0
                                • OliverIO
                                  OliverIO @Morluktom last edited by OliverIO

                                  @morluktom
                                  da es mich selbst interessiert hat, ohne garantie könnte der befehl nun so aussehen

                                  props.socket.getRawSocket().emit(
                                  oder
                                  this.socket.getRawSocket().emit(
                                  

                                  der rest dann identisch wie bisher
                                  zum testen ob du in vis1 oder vis2 läuft, kannst du prüfen ob
                                  vis.conn._socket.emit vorhanden ist

                                  1 Reply Last reply Reply Quote 0
                                  • B
                                    backfisch88 last edited by backfisch88

                                    hey hey!

                                    gibts bei der VIS2 irgendeinen trick per CSS den Hintergrund etc allgemein zu bestimmen?
                                    habe das bisher immer so gemacht:

                                    :root {
                                    	--font-color: #e0e0e0;
                                    	--font-color2: #31393C;
                                    	--font-color3: #8c8c8c;
                                    	--font-color4: #ff0000;
                                    	--font-color5: #fffc1f;
                                    	--active-bg-color: rgba(221, 221, 221, 0.7);
                                    	--weather-bg-color: rgba(221, 221, 221, 0.5);
                                    	--deactive-bg-color: rgba(65, 69, 72, 0.4);
                                    	--font-weight: 500;
                                    	--font-size: 10px;
                                    }
                                    
                                    .vis-view {
                                    	font-family: 'SF-Pro', sans-serif;
                                    	-webkit-text-size-adjust: none;
                                    	touch-action: manipulation;
                                    	-webkit-user-select: none;
                                    	-moz-user-select: none;
                                    	-ms-user-select: none;
                                    	-o-user-select: none;
                                    	user-select: none;
                                    	font-size: var(--font-size);
                                    	font-weight: var(--font-weight);
                                    	letter-spacing: -.5px;
                                    	color: var(--font-color);
                                    	background-size: 1024px 768px;
                                    	background-image: -webkit-radial-gradient(50% 30%, #34332E, #31393C, black);
                                    	line-height: 16px;
                                    }
                                    

                                    er nimmt aber gar nichts davon... auch einzelne sachen darin nicht

                                    in der Edit gehts, aber in der Runtime nicht

                                    OliverIO 1 Reply Last reply Reply Quote 0
                                    • OliverIO
                                      OliverIO @backfisch88 last edited by

                                      @backfisch88

                                      der ganze unterbau ist mit einer komplett anderen Technologie gebaut (react)
                                      daher gelten auch die ganzen alten css-namen (wahrscheinlich) nicht mehr.

                                      wahrscheinlich ist es das beste, du schaust dir mit den developer tools das mal an, welche css-klassennamen da so verwendet wurden. allerdings kann es bei react ein paar besonderheiten geben. aber offizielle doku dazu wird es denke ich aktuell nicht geben.

                                      B 1 Reply Last reply Reply Quote 1
                                      • B
                                        backfisch88 @OliverIO last edited by backfisch88

                                        @oliverio habe es gerade eben rausgefunden.... denke ich

                                        er findet die user css nicht... die global css geht

                                        "instrument.ts:129 User CSS "2023/vis-user.css" not found: Not exists"

                                        1 Reply Last reply Reply Quote 0
                                        • Dr. Bakterius
                                          Dr. Bakterius Most Active last edited by Dr. Bakterius

                                          Ich habe heute mal VIS 2 installiert um zu sehen ob ich relativ nahtlos darauf umsteigen kann. Leider war nach wenigen Minuten das Experiment beendet. Keiner meiner bisherigen Seiten wurden korrekt übernommen. Ich müsste hunderte Widgets anpassen oder austauschen und neu positionieren. Schon nach der Installation hatte ich Probleme. Die Seiten wurden ständig geladen. Bis ich im Web-Adapter auf die interne socket.io umgestellt habe.

                                          Ich finde es ja toll, dass so viel Zeit und Arbeit in das Projekt investiert wird, doch bisherige User zum Umstieg zu bewegen wird so auf absehbare Zeit nicht funktionieren. Mal sehen ob ich irgendwann Zeit und Lust habe mich damit intensiver zu beschäftigen. Ich hatte hald gehofft, einfach mit der neuen VIS dort weitermachen zu können wo ich jetzt stehe...

                                          Edit: Hier ein Beispiel meiner letzten erstellten VIS die nicht wirklich umfangreich oder kompliziert ist:
                                          VIS 1: 1.jpg
                                          VIS 2: 2.jpg

                                          Chaot apollon77 S 3 Replies Last reply Reply Quote 0
                                          • Chaot
                                            Chaot @Dr. Bakterius last edited by

                                            @dr-bakterius Na, bei dir funktioniert wenigstens ein Teil davon.
                                            Ich habe meine VIS mit Inventwo Widgets gebaut und fast alles über Bindings gelöst.
                                            Bei mir dreht der Import komplett hohl.
                                            Von daher kann ich bei VIS 2 vorerst nur abwarten. Nochmal 6 Monate Arbeit nur um auf VIS 2 umzusteigen mache ich mir nicht, zumal ja scheinbar VIS vorerst noch weiterlaufen wird.

                                            Merlin123 1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ate
                                            FAQ Cloud / IOT
                                            HowTo: Node.js-Update
                                            HowTo: Backup/Restore
                                            Downloads
                                            BLOG

                                            1.0k
                                            Online

                                            31.6k
                                            Users

                                            79.6k
                                            Topics

                                            1.3m
                                            Posts

                                            101
                                            691
                                            158192
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o